Damage to the door
Over time, a double-glazed window can develop a range of issues. My Source are small and do not affect the functionality of the window, while others can cause major issues. Whether the damage is caused by weather or wear and tear, or a mishap, it's essential to seek out a professional immediately.
One of the most frequently encountered problems is clouding or fogging between the glass panes of a double glazed unit. This is caused by moisture is introduced into the space between the glass panes. It can also be caused by fluctuations in temperature that cause the gas sealed inside to expand and shrink.
Contacting a professional to eliminate the condensation between the glass panes is a good way to handle this problem. This will allow for a clear view and prevent any energy loss. Condensation is a different issue that is commonly encountered. This can be caused due to a lack of ventilation in the room or when drying clothes. It is essential to deal with the issue of condensation as quickly as you can, as it could cause a lot of damage to uPVC frame and other components of your home.
It is also a good idea to replace the glass unit when doing double glazing repairs. This will ensure the new glass has an A-rated energy efficiency and will improve the overall insulation of your property. double glazing repairs near me 's also an excellent chance to upgrade to toughened glass, which can increase the security and safety of your home.

Repairs to a double-glazed door can be costly based on the degree and nature of the damage and the level of the work to be done. The glass for the front door is the most expensive to replace because of the wear and tear placed on this part. This can be anything from balls and toys thrown to lawnmowers kicking up rocks. The cost of replacing glass in the back door is less expensive, since the door is not used as often and does not receive as much abuse as the front one.
Another frequent repair is to replace misted or cloudy double glazing. This is typically caused by moisture between the panes that cause condensation. A specialist company in UPVC repairs can resolve this issue for a reasonable cost. Some companies offer to drill holes into the misted windows to draw moisture out. However this isn't a long-term solution and only works for six months.

Maintenance
After purchasing double glazing, homeowners often complain that doors and windows are difficult to open or close. This is typically caused by extreme weather conditions. It can be fixed by wiping down the mechanism with cold water or lubricating it. If this does not work, it's important to contact the company which you bought the double glazing. Some companies offer a warranty of 10 or 20 years, and some even offer lifetime warranties. If you notice that your double-glazed doors or windows are difficult to open, contact the company as soon as you can to make the necessary repairs.
The gaps between the panes of uPVC can cause condensation, making the glass appear cloudy. This is often caused by lack of ventilation or by air conditioning, and is also quite a common problem in winter. You can combat this by permitting fresh air into your home, and by opening windows at least once a week. It may not be effective, so the best solution is to hire a glazier to insert an evaporative gas between the glass panels. This will stop the condensate, but it's not a long-lasting fix.
You can also avoid the appearance of a cloudy double-glazed window by applying an anti-condensation film on the inside of the glass units. Or you can request that the company drill holes into your double-glazed windows to remove moisture. This is only a temporary solution however, since the holes in the double glazing will have to be filled again within six months.
